In 1785 a runaway orphan is picked up by a group of travelling players led by the mysterious Jack. With Fat Annie, largest woman on earth, and a troupe of dwarf acrobats, Sprat soon learns the tricks of the trade... Later, snatched from the streets of London, a new arrival at a notorious brother is taught some very different tricks... But even Sprat cannot play charades for ever... Colourful, fast-moving, original and above all readable.
